Bundesliga champions Bayern Munich are leading the chase for Callum Hudson-Odoi, and could attempt to sign the starlet as soon as January.
After other English talents have flourished in the German league, Bayern are keen to have a young star of their own, and have earmarked Hudson-Odoi as their player of choice.
18 year old Hudson-Odoi only has 18 months left on his current deal at Stamford Bridge, and, given the lack of first team opportunities afforded to him so far, he could opt to move abroad for more senior minutes.
It has been reported that the youngster has stalled on a new deal with Chelsea, as he wants assurances over his long term future at the Premier League club.
However, if the Stamford Bridge side fail in their attempts to convince the player to stay, he could yet take the chance to move abroad to further his fledgling career.
Furthermore, it is being rumoured that Bayern are just one of many European giants looking to lure the Englishman away.
Juventus, Barcelona, and Arsenal are also interested in the Under-17 World Cup winner, but it seems that the Bavarians are leading the race for the midfielder.
Any potential deal would require a significant fee, as Chelsea are unwilling to let go of a homegrown talent, especially in light of the manner in which his fellow young stars have blossomed.
Yet Chelsea may not have a choice. If Hudson-Odoi is to flourish to the same degree as Jadon Sancho and Reiss Nelson, he will have to be afforded more senior football, which, at present, seems highly unlikely.
